What you get each month

Every BarkBox is built around a playful theme and contains two toys, two bags of treats and a chew. The themes are the fun part – dogs obviously don’t care, but owners do, and the creativity keeps the subscription from feeling stale. Treats are made in the US and Canada with no China-sourced ingredients, which matters to a lot of dog parents.

Are the toys actually durable?

For the price, better than you would expect. Standard BarkBox plush toys have reinforced seams and survive normal play well. What they will not survive is a committed destroyer – and BarkBox knows it. That is exactly why the Super Chewer tier exists, swapping plush for tough rubber and nylon designed to take punishment.

The guarantee is the secret weapon

BarkBox’s standout feature is its no-questions guarantee: if a toy breaks too fast or your dog simply is not interested, they replace it for free. That single policy removes most of the risk from subscribing and is a big part of why owners stick around.

Frequently asked questions

Is BarkBox worth the money?
For most dogs, yes - the toys and treats roughly match the price if bought separately, and the entertainment plus the free-replacement guarantee tip it into good value.
What if my dog destroys the toys?
Switch to the Super Chewer tier for tougher rubber and nylon toys, and use BarkBox's free replacement guarantee for anything that fails too quickly.
Can I cancel BarkBox anytime?
Yes. Monthly plans can be cancelled before the next billing date; longer plans lock in a lower per-box price.
